I am having a concern about the patch.

In the patch we have this:
   public Result<K, T> execute(Query<K, T> query) {
     K startKey = query.getStartKey();
     K endKey = query.getEndKey();
     if(startKey == null) {
       startKey = (K) map.firstKey();
     }
     if(endKey == null) {
       endKey = (K) map.lastKey();
     }
 ....
     return new MemResult<K,T>(this, query, submap);
   }

Given that "map" is static then it will shared by many MemStore within a JVM. The Key may or may not be same types, which in this case, the code:
  startKey = (K) map.firstKey();
could throw exception for illegal casting.

Thoughts?

> I believe that the final failure is due to to the use of TreeMap [5] as a private object in MemStore. TreeMap implementations are not synchronized. If multiple threads access a map concurrently, and at least one of the threads modifies the map structurally, it must be synchronized externally. (A structural modification is any operation that adds or deletes one or more mappings; merely changing the value associated with an existing key is not a structural modification.) This is typically accomplished by synchronizing on some object that naturally encapsulates the map. If no such object exists, the map should be "wrapped" using the Collections.synchronizedSortedMap method. This is best done at creation time, to prevent accidental unsynchronized access to the map e.g.
>    SortedMap m = Collections.synchronizedSortedMap(new TreeMap(...));
> N.B. The NOTE on TreeMap's come right from the Oracle JavaDoc.
